School Board of Clay County
October 3, 2019 - Regular School Board Meeting
Title
C7 - First Coast Mobile Audiology Independent Contractor Services Agreement 2019-20
Description

The School Board of Clay County is required to provide audiological services to eligible students through ESE supports.  The contracted services will include but are not limited to Child Find activities, audiological evaluations, fittings for hearing aids, use of FM systems and audiological consultations.  These mandatory services are most efficiently provided by a vendor.

Gap Analysis

The Audiological Therapy Services are required services to eligible students through ESE supports based upon their Individual Education Plan (IEP), under the federal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A). 

Previous Outcomes

The district has contracted with Audiological Therapy Services since 2006, during which time all contract requirements have been met with a high degree of professionalism and flexibility.  Using an annual contract for service is more cost effective than an ad hoc approach and ensures continuity of services for SWD and supporting staff.

Expected Outcomes

Continued related services, including audiological evaluations, fitting for hearing aids, FM systems, and audiological services. Contracting with First Coast Mobile Audiology, Inc., ensures that the district is able to meet the requirements of a free, appropriate public education (FAPE) for all students.

Strategic Plan Goal

Strategy 3.2.  Develop systems and processes that focus on developing the whole child.  Audiological services are required under the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A).

Recommendation

Continuation of Audiological Therapy Services Contract.

Financial Impact
The projected cost of implementing this contractual agreement is $52,000.00.
